130 general literature and science W$t principal's $ri es The Principal gives annually two Prizes in books one open to Students of the Second and Third Years and the other to Students of the First Year for excellence in Verse Composition done during the Easter Term Wat CTIassical professors pri es The Professor of Classical Literature gives annually four Prizes in books two open to Students of the Third and Second Years and two to those of the First Year for Latin Prose Composition done during the Easter Term Sir George Stephen has presented to the College sum 01 Fifty Guineas which is invested in the Public Funds The Annual Interest is given in Books for the best English Essay on such subject as shall be fixed by the Principal This prize is open to all Matriculated Students of the Col- lege not being Associates and notbelonging to the Theological Department who have completed one Term and not exceeded nine Terms Studeuts of the Evening Classes are subject to special conditions for which see Ev Class Dep Sect XII Subject for 1880 "Anthony Ashley Cooper Earl of Shaftesbury Names of Prizemen 1866 Rebsch Charles StulpnageL 1866 Grace Henry 1868 Perks Robert WiUiam 1869 Wood George
